From: Shirish S <shirish.s@amd.com> Date: Mon, 8 Nov 2021 13:51:46 +0000 (+0530) Subject: drm/amd/display: fix exit from amdgpu_dm_atomic_check() abruptly X-Git-Tag: howlett/maple/20220722_2~1839^2~2^2~8 X-Git-Url: https://www.infradead.org/git/?a=commitdiff_plain;h=706bc8c501405aa78e71a646f8cf1e70de1f9485;p=users%2Fjedix%2Flinux-maple.git drm/amd/display: fix exit from amdgpu_dm_atomic_check() abruptly make action upon failure in "drm_atomic_add_affected_connectors()" consistent with the rest of failures in amdgpu_dm_atomic_check(). Signed-off-by: Shirish S <shirish.s@amd.com> Reviewed-by: Harry Wentland <harry.wentland@amd.com> Signed-off-by: Alex Deucher <alexander.deucher@amd.com> --- diff --git a/drivers/gpu/drm/amd/display/amdgpu_dm/amdgpu_dm.c b/drivers/gpu/drm/amd/display/amdgpu_dm/amdgpu_dm.c index 94d225931d51..c1bbed7339fe 100644 --- a/drivers/gpu/drm/amd/display/amdgpu_dm/amdgpu_dm.c +++ b/drivers/gpu/drm/amd/display/amdgpu_dm/amdgpu_dm.c @@ -10802,7 +10802,7 @@ static int amdgpu_dm_atomic_check(struct drm_device *dev, ret = drm_atomic_add_affected_connectors(state, crtc); if (ret) - return ret; + goto fail; ret = drm_atomic_add_affected_planes(state, crtc); if (ret)